My last trip to Melbourne in November was a bit of a culinary excursion, some of the places I went to (in 4 days):
Movida Next Door
Cumulus Inc
The Press Club
The European
Gills Diner
Shoya
My favourite was Movida, the eggplant chips and ox tongue were the standout dishes. The Press Club does a great 4 course lunch on the weekends, the desserts can be boxed for take away if you get too full (like we were). I also wanted to try Seamstress and Flower Drum but missed out.
